Nuclear a key part of new energy future

While the East Chinese city of Haiyang's adaptation of nuclear power plant residual steam - China's first city to do so to heat homes - has triggered certain safety concerns, experts and industry insiders have dispelled such concern in recent days, stressing that the heating process does not involve exchanging hot water or radioactive substances, and thus is ultra safe and reliable.
